Company Overview
Biomerics is a world-class manufacturer and innovative polymer solutions provider for the medical device and biotech industries. As a vertically integrated company, we specialize in designing, developing, and producing medical devices for diagnostic and interventional procedures. We are focused on next-generation solutions for vascular access, electrophysiology, cardiac rhythm management, neurovascular, structural heart, and cardiovascular markets. Job Summary
Operator I is responsible for performing basic manufacturing tasks such as assembly, equipment operation, material handling, and/or inspection under close supervision. Follows exact instructions and standard procedures, works alongside team members, and helps maintain a clean and safe work area while learning skills and processes.
Job Responsibilities
- Perform assigned manufacturing tasks, such as assembling components, operating equipment, handling materials, or inspecting products, by closely following work instructions and guidance from experienced team members.
- Conduct basic visual inspections to check product quality and report any issues to a lead or supervisor.
- Accurately complete traceability forms and production documentation with support as needed.
- Follow all standard operating procedures (SOPs), safety rules, and good manufacturing practices (GMP).
- Help maintain cleanroom or general work area standards and participate in housekeeping activities.
- Operate assigned equipment or tools under direct supervision, reporting any malfunctions or questions.
- Participate in on-the-job training and actively learn from supervisors and teammates.
Education / Certifications
- High School Diploma or GED.
- Prior manufacturing or production experience helpful but not required.
Job Requirements
- 0–3 years of experience in a medical device manufacturing environment preferred.
- Ability to stand for extended periods and perform repetitive tasks.
- Ability to lift and move up to 40 lbs as needed.
- Willingness to work in a cleanroom or controlled manufacturing environment, if required.
- Basic teamwork, communication, and willingness to learn from others
